Upper School

HBHA offers a rigorous, college preparatory program in an environment that encourages personal and intellectual growth, a strong sense of community, and love of Judaism and Torah. In addition to academics, students have the opportunity to participate in a variety of activities and programs that enhance personal talents, strengths and sense of self, including athletics, student publications, academic competitions and student government. 

Faculty members work with students as individuals in an effort to  foster maturity, define purpose and  establish the habit of life long learning. Classes are small, the pace is quick, the learning is intense and academics are strong.

ACT and SAT scores are well above national and state norms. Upper School students take a minimum of 30 credits of coursework, far exceeding Kansas state requirements. The dual curriculum provides the vehicle for introduction of heritage, history, values and Jewish identity. The college guidance program is individualized, and students are accepted into a wide range of colleges and universities. 
   

In accordance with tikkun olam (improving the world in which we live), community service is required for students at each grade level, with over 40% of the student body completing 100+ hours of community service each year. Through student and faculty-generated grants, Holchim Yarok (an ecology leadership group) reaches out into the community, providing “going green” education and services, including recycling for the entire Jewish Community Center campus.

Relationships within the Upper School are characterized by a commitment to derech eretz (respect and decency). Faculty-student interaction promotes academic success and personal empowerment. Friendships are lasting, and ruach (spirit) abounds. In the HBHA Upper School, everyone can make a difference.
